Central air conditioning tuber pipe with fast-assembling structure
Technical Field
The utility model relates to an tuber pipe field, in particular to central air conditioning tuber pipe with fast-assembling structure.
Background
The central air conditioning system is composed of one or more cold and heat source systems and a plurality of air conditioning systems, the system is different from the traditional refrigerant type air conditioner, air is processed in a centralized manner to meet the requirement of comfort, outdoor air enters an air pipe through an outdoor fan in the running process of the central air conditioner, the air pipe is purified by an air pipe purifying device and then is circulated to each room indoors through a fan coil, the cold and heat conditioning and the air exchange of the indoor air are realized, the air pipe is used as one of indispensable important components of the central air conditioner, and dust particles, dust and other sundries in the air entering the air pipe are mainly filtered, so that the cleanness and sanitation of the air entering the room are ensured; the existing central air-conditioning air pipe has certain disadvantages when in use, the installation and connection mode between the air pipes is not fast enough, and when the air pipe is fixed to a ceiling, the fixed rod and the reserved fastening holes have angle deviation.

Preferably, a connecting pipe is fixedly embedded in one end of the first air pipe, and the first air pipe is movably connected with the second air pipe through the connecting pipe.
Preferably, the sliding grooves are formed in the lower surfaces of the first air pipe and the second air pipe, sliding strips are fixedly mounted on the lower surfaces of the inner sides of the fixing rings, and the sliding strips are movably connected with the first air pipe and the second air pipe through the sliding grooves.
Preferably, the movable groove has been seted up to solid fixed ring inside, the gag lever post passes through the movable groove with gu fixed ring swing joint, the movable inslot portion is located gag lever post surface movable mounting has powerful spring, the gag lever post surface is located powerful spring below fixed mounting has the spacing ring.
Preferably, the number of the limiting rods is four, a pull ring is fixedly mounted at the upper end of each limiting rod, limiting holes are formed in the surfaces of the first air pipe and the second air pipe, and the limiting rods are respectively movably connected with the first air pipe and the second air pipe through the limiting holes.
Preferably, the support ring upper surface is close both sides surface department and has all seted up the draw-in groove, the inside movable mounting of draw-in groove has the fixed block, fixed surface installs the dead lever on the fixed block, the fixed rod surface is close lower extreme department fixed mounting and has the screw thread, fixed rod surface movable mounting has fastening nut, fastening nut passes through the screw thread with dead lever swing joint.

Drawings
FIG. 1 is a schematic view of the overall structure of a central air conditioning duct with a quick-assembly structure according to the present invention;
FIG. 2 is a vertical sectional view of the joint between the first air duct and the second air duct of the central air conditioner with the quick-mounting structure of the present invention;
FIG. 3 is a side cut-away view of the junction between the first air duct and the second air duct of the central air conditioner with the quick-mounting structure of the present invention;
FIG. 4 is an enlarged view of the air duct of the central air conditioner of the present invention at A in FIG. 1;
fig. 5 is an enlarged view of the position B in fig. 2 of the air duct of the central air conditioner with the quick-assembling structure according to the present invention.
In the figure: 1. a first air pipe; 101. a connecting pipe; 102. a chute; 103. a limiting hole; 2. a second air pipe; 3. a fixing ring; 301. a slide bar; 302. a movable groove; 4. a support ring; 401. a card slot; 402. fixing the rod; 403. a thread; 404. a fixed block; 405. fastening a nut; 5. a limiting rod; 501. a pull ring; 502. a strong spring; 503. a limit ring.
